John Alberty (1818-1861) & Susannah Douthit: Grandchildren & Beyond: Family of Eliza & John Thomas Douthit

We are moving along now with just three more children of John and Susannah (Douthit) Alberty to cover. Today, we will look at their daughter, Eliza, born 10 February 1854 and died 28 April 1909, both in Newton County, Missouri, who married John Thomas Douthit, a cousin, on 23 November 1869 in Newton County.

John, or Thomas, as he sometimes went by, was born 11 November 1853, just over the state line in Washington County, Arkansas. He died on 9 December 1912. However, while Eliza is buried in Van Buren Union Cemetery and has a stone to mark her final resting place, John only has a modern stone in Van Buren Cemetery that was obviously made long after his death. There is a Missouri state death record to support his date of death, though, and it confirms that he was to be buried in Van Buren Union Cemetery.

John Thomas and Eliza were the parents of eight children, all born in Newton County, MIssouri. Two daughters died in childhood and two sons never married.

Children:

1. Sarah Susan, born 14 January 1877; died 10 June 1920 in the flu pandemic, Newton County, Missouri, although the Roberts family lived in Joplin, Jasper, Missouri in 1920. She may have come home to receive care from relatives.  She married Thomas J. Roberts on 5 January 1898, Newton County, Missouri. They were the parents of Alma, who died in childhood, and Truman Otis.
2. Nancy E.,
reportedly died on 9 October 1878
3. Cora, born 1880; died before 1900
4. Della Mae, born 20 July 1883; died 4 March 1932, Newton County, Missouri. She married Benjamin Louis Rimmer III, 16 June 1903, Newton County, Missouri. He was born 18 September 1879 and died 20 October 1957, Lawrence County, Missouri. They were the parents of seven children: Lloyd R., Esther Melva, Glenn Wilmer, Beulah Dolores, Opal L, Emmett Eugene and Midred May.
5. George Thomas, born 3 January 1885; died 8 April 1951,
Vinita, Craig, Oklahoma. He married Cassie Branham, 2 November 1910, Newton County, Missouri. Cass was born c1892 and died after 1940. She has no gravestone in Vinita and likely died elsewhere. They were the parents of one son and one daughter – Orris and Pauline.
6. William Calvin,
born 27 September 1890 and died 17 November 1965, Barry County, Missouri. He never married. William lived with the Rimmers in 1920.
7. Andrew Bruce, born 7 October 18794 and died 13 December 1969, Lawrence County, Missouri. He never married. Bruce lived with the Rimmers in 1920.
8. Henry Loren, born 24 June 1897 and died 11 June 1939, Barry County, Missouri. He married (1) Millie E. Stotts, 8 September 1917, Lawrence County, Missouri. She was born 17 January 1895 and died 1 October 1926. (2) Edna P. Marwell, 11 August 1927, Jasper County, Missouri. Henry  and Millie had three daughters – Martha Elizabeth, Ruth Nadine and Lorene. After Henry died in 1939, the girls lived with Edna until they married and left home.

There are descendants today of John Thomas Douthit and his wife Eliza through Sarah, Della, George and Henry.
